Pay of Private Anthony Martin [?] in Captain Alexander Gibson's Company 4th Sub Legion
Document 1796Simmons certifies that twelve dollars is due Anthony Martin [?], a private in Captain Alexander Gibson's Company 4th Sub Legion, being his pay from February through April 1796.
